Then bowguns happened.

Looks wierd, shoots like a hunting rifle. Suddenly it feels like being a modern hunter.

There's 3 different models - Light, which is good for "gun-and-run" when you have dodgy insects. Medium, which fires 3-shot bursts and is an assault rifle wannabe. Perfect for taking down gazelles, but jaggi (velociraptors) will move out of your line of fire and slash your side before you finish blasting the 3rd shot. Heavy, which is an elephant gun that drifts wildly to the left, but is the only thing with enough penetration to take down a large dino. And since the big ones are literally the size of the broad side of a barn, it really doesn't matter that it's so inaccurate.

But ah, you don't get 3 different guns, you get PARTS for 3 guns, which are interchangeable. And I've been trying many combinations. They're all still rifles, but every rifle has a distinct personality and a totally different feel, unlike the weapons in what few shooters I've tried *cough*Halo*cough* They load different, they sling on your back different, they shoot different. Some miss every scoped, long-distance shot, but shoot well from the hip in close quarters. Others seem like The Perfect Gun, but will get you killed by jaggi. Some might have high stats and feel nice but can't take down the dino lunging at you. Others have terrible stats and feel hopelessly awkward but shoot everything in your path dead.

And so on.

Funny thing is I'm not normally into guns. But plop a fantasy rifle into my hands and now I'm obsessed with customizing it.
